About Bail Bond Service Law in IJhorst, Netherlands

Bail bond services in IJhorst, Netherlands, operate under the Dutch criminal justice system. Unlike systems in some countries, the Dutch approach to pretrial release focuses principally on judicial decisions rather than commercial bail bonds. When an individual is arrested in IJhorst or the surrounding regions, courts may set conditions for provisional release, including a financial guarantee known as "borgtocht" or bail. The main goal is to ensure the suspect appears in court rather than to penalize them financially. Professional bail bond agencies, as commonly found elsewhere, are less prevalent, and the process is managed largely by the courts and legal professionals.

Local Laws Overview

In IJhorst, as in the rest of the Netherlands, the criminal law system specifies who is eligible for bail (provisional release), the process for requesting bail, and the obligations for those released. Some key points include:

  • Bail is not guaranteed, and judges determine eligibility based on factors such as flight risk or threats to public safety
  • A financial guarantee or “borgtocht” may be ordered by the court
  • Bail conditions can include restrictions on travel, regular check-ins, or prohibitions from contacting certain individuals
  • Failure to comply with bail conditions may lead to re-arrest and forfeiture of the bail amount
  • Decisions about bail are made quickly, so immediate legal assistance is often necessary
  • There is no separate commercial bail bond industry as in some other countries - all processes go through the court system

Frequently Asked Questions

What is bail in the Netherlands?

Bail, or "borgtocht", is a financial guarantee set by the court to ensure an accused individual appears for their trial. If the person fulfills their court obligations, the money is returned.

Do commercial bail bond agencies exist in IJhorst?

No, the Netherlands does not have a commercial bail bond industry. Bail is organized and enforced by the court.

Who decides if bail is granted?

A judge decides whether an individual can be released on bail and what conditions apply.

Can bail always be requested?

Bail can usually be requested after an arrest, but it is up to the court to grant or deny the request depending on the case specifics.

What factors are considered when granting bail?

The court considers the seriousness of the alleged crime, risk of reoffending, ties to the community, and whether the accused might flee.

Can bail conditions include more than just paying a sum of money?

Yes, courts may impose additional conditions such as house arrest, regular check-ins, or restrictions on whom the individual may contact.

What happens if someone does not comply with bail conditions?

Non-compliance can result in arrest, loss of the bail amount, and additional charges.

Is it possible to appeal a bail decision?

Yes, both the suspect and prosecution can appeal the court's bail decision or request a review if circumstances change.
